Fehler gefunden? bei mount ext3 Partitionen dto.

Citrilu

Neuer User
Mitglied seit
7 Nov 2007
Beiträge
16
Punkte für Reaktionen
0
Punkte
0
HI,
erst mal danke Allen Entwicklern für das prima Freetz.
Verwende es auf einer 7170 WLAN mit Original FW: Firmware-Version Firmware: 29.04.80freetz-1.1.3
1.was ich zu automount ext3-Partitionen gefunden habe (oder ist das schon längst klar?):
automount ext3 einer USB-HDD(hat bei mir 1*FAT32, 1*NTFS, 1*ext3 > ext3 wurde nicht eingebunden:
'der USB-Speicher uStor04 enthält kein unterstütztes Dateisystem oder hat eine ungültige Partitionstabelle. (Das Gerät hat den folgenden Typ: NOTMOUNTABLE)'. Vor make habe ich /usr/src/freetz/build/modified/filesystem/etc/hotplug/storage/196-usbstorage.sh abgeändert (siehe Anhang) > neues make > mount ext3 ok. Der gleiche Stand findet sich auch in der stabile Version von Freetz.
2.als Newbie habe ich es nur durch Änderg.der /usr/src/freetz/build/modified/filesystem/usr/bin/mc geschafft dass midnight commander das terminal xterm verwendet (siehe Anhang) > fest: export TERM=xterm + Zeile [ -f "TERMINFO.. vt102.. auskommentier.
3.wird NTFS in den Patches für automount selektiert kommt es zu:
CC [M] /usr/src/freetz/source/fuse-2.7.4/kernel/dev.o
as: unrecognized option `-G'
CC [M] /usr/src/freetz/source/fuse-2.7.4/kernel/dir.o
as: unrecognized option `-G'
make[4]: *** [/usr/src/freetz/source/fuse-2.7.4/kernel/dir.o] Fehler 2
make[4]: *** Warte auf noch nicht beendete Prozesse... <<fuse.. wird nur hier benötigt?

4.erstmal habe ich eine Frage wie ich auf dem Stick eine in ..uStor01/homeppage/ abgelegte index.html aufrufen kann. Welches ist das 'Rootverzeichnis' des in der Fritzbox wohl integrierten Webservers?
Habe es in /usr/bin .. mit links darauf ohne Erfolg probiert.
Ich hoffe Ihr könnt mir einen Tip dazu geben.

Grüsse Ludwig
 
Könntest du deinen Beitrag vielleicht etwas leserlicher machen?

Gruß
Oliver
 
Hi Oliver,
ok, erstmal das was mich behindert.
Ich will Freetz vers.29.04.80freetz-1.1.3 auf einer 7170 WLAN verwenden, compiliere unter Debian Lenny GNU/Linux, kernel 2.6.26-2-686, gcc version 4.3.2 (Debian 4.3.2-1.1)
Problem:
enable ich in Patches NTFS für automount, kommen beim make Fehlermeldungen.
Auszug:
CC [M] /usr/src/freetz/source/fuse-2.7.4/kernel/dev.o
as: unrecognized option `-G'
CC [M] /usr/src/freetz/source/fuse-2.7.4/kernel/dir.o
as: unrecognized option `-G'
make[4]: *** [/usr/src/freetz/source/fuse-2.7.4/kernel/dir.o] Fehler 2
make[4]: *** Warte auf noch nicht beendete Prozesse...

Das build läuft ohne NTFS erfolgreich.
In http://www.ip-phone-forum.de/showthread.php?t=143150&page=3 werden Änderg. an
LFS, rc.ntfs, fuse 2.6.5 erwähnt, ich finde leider nichts dazu, bzw.habe ja neuere Version von fuse.
LFS kann man nicht mehr wie von Dir dort beschrieben 'aktivieren'

Ich hoffe Du/ Ihr könnt mir einen Tip dazu geben.

Grüsse Ludwig
 
Wirklich besser lesen kann man den Beitrag immer noch nicht. ;-)
Bitte verwende code-Tags für Auszüge.

Kannst du mal bitte den kompletten "make" Aufruf anhängen? (evtl. in einer txt-Datei)

Gruß
Oliver

edit: Und die .config am Besten gleich auch noch.
 
Daten dazu

Hallo Oliver,
die Änderung an meinem Profil, das meinst Du wohl mit Bitte verwende für Auszüge? mache ich noch.
Aber hier die hoffentlich kompletten Dateien zum Fehlverhalten.
Habe auch wie zu sehen die aktuelle fuse-2.7.5 probiert, leider gleicher Fehler.
Grüsse, Ludwig
 

Anhänge

  • make zu fehler mit fuse.txt
    12 KB · Aufrufe: 2
  • config.txt
    15.8 KB · Aufrufe: 0
  • Makefile.txt
    15.5 KB · Aufrufe: 1
  • Makefile_von_fuse.txt
    24.4 KB · Aufrufe: 1
Das Problem liegt wohl auch nicht an fuse. Wobei ich nicht verstehe warum er den Kernel gebaut hat. Leider sieht man an dem Fehler nicht, ob da eventuell "as" vom Host aufgerufen wird. Anstatt dem vom cross compiler. Ich hab den Fehler auf alle Fälle nicht, daher würde ich auf ein Problem deines Systems tippen.

Gruß
Oliver
 
Was wo ändern?

Hallo Oliver, danke für die Recherche. Was sollte ich Deiner Meinung ändern an meinem System, die Toolchain einschliesslich Crosscompiler gehört ja zum Freetzpacket?
Gefunden zu
********************
as: unrecognized option `-G'
Syntax: as -G num ..
This option sets the largest size of an object that can be referenced implicitly with the "gp" register. It is only accepted for targets that use ECOFF format, such as a DECstation running Ultrix. The default value is 8.
*******************
Wenn ich die Aufrufzeile finde und -G weglassen kann, vielleicht klappts dann.

Grüsse, Ludwig
 
Gelöst: NTFS

Hallo Oliver,
den geschilderten Fehler dass bei enabeltem NTFS für automount -in Patches- zur Fehlermeldg. bezüglich fuse.. kommt, habe ich nach kompletter Neuistallation des Freetzpackages incl.Entwicklungsumgebung, auf einer anderen Festplatte mit Linux Debian nicht mehr.
Eine HD mit Partitionstypen NTFS, FAT32 und ext3 mountet sich jetzt automatisch in
..extern/uStor11...
Danke für deine Hilfe.

Gruss Ludwig
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.